Actuation time. Actuation time for a soft actuator consisting of two interconnected fluidic segments, characterized by (Lbraid,Ltube)=(44,30) and (48,26) mm. We first inflate the actuator to v=16 mL, and then decouple it from the syringe pump and connect it to a small reservoir containing only 1 mL of water. When the system is inflated with water it takes more than 1 s for the changes in length, pressure, and internal volume induced by the instability to fully take place. By replacing water with air, the time is reduced from 1.4 s to 300 ms. Moreover, by adding an additional reservoir of air to increase the energy stored in the system, the actuation time can be further decreased to 100 ms.
